2017 Top Treasury Priorities Rank 2017 Rank 2016 Rank 2015 Cash forecasting 1 1 1 Financial risk management, FX 2 2 2 Treasury staffing levels and skill sets 3 8 3 Treasury functional organization 4 3 5 Treasury management systems 5 6 7 Bank relationship management 6 4 6 Best practices 7 5 4 Operational efficiency 8 10 9 Balance sheet optimization 9 9 11 Bank service fees 10 - - Source: Treasury Strategies 2017 State of the Treasury Profession Survey 7

2017 Top Benchmark Desires Rank 2017 Rank 2016 Rank 2015 Bank service fees 1 - - Financial risk management, FX 2 3 6 Cash forecasting 3 4 4 Centralizing or decentralizing treasury functions 4 10 10 Best practices 5 1 2 Treasury management systems 6 7 9 Treasury functional organization 7 8 7 Short-term investments 8 5 3 Treasury staffing levels and skill sets 9 2 1 Banking relationship management 10 6 5 Source: Treasury Strategies 2017 State of the Treasury Profession Survey 8
